Search rankings are not universal. The position a website holds on Google depends on where the query originates: down to the city, and in some cases, the neighborhood. A proxy service like DataImpulse routes each query through a residential IP registered in the target location, so Google returns what a local user would actually see. For teams running SERP monitoring at any real volume, this distinction has direct consequences on data quality — few fully grasp how the gap can be between what their rank tracker reports and what Google actually serves in each market. Chromebooks have gradually become more versatile devices. Originally known for web browsing and basic productivity, they are now used for a wide range of online activities. As browser performance has improved and cloud services have become more powerful, many users rely on Chromebooks for entertainment, streaming, and gaming-related content. While Chromebooks are not designed to run demanding modern games locally, they still play an interesting role in the broader gaming ecosystem. In the era of screens and digital distraction, many individuals are turning to technologies that aim to curb it. The website blocker is one such tool; it’s a piece of high-tech software or a browser extension that prevents access to a set of websites or even a group of websites for a given period. With the increasing possibilities for digital well-being and productivity, there is also growing interest in whether curbing access to distracting sites actually reduces screen time and improves concentration. Blockchain used to be discussed mainly through the lens of cryptocurrency. In 2026, business conversations are far more practical. Leaders care more about outcomes like fewer disputes between partners, faster settlement, cleaner audit trails, stronger data integrity, and smarter ways to automate agreements across organizations. These goals are often what drive companies to explore custom blockchain development services rather than off-the-shelf experiments. The real shift is this: blockchain for business is not about replacing every database.
